More Than Just Oil Changes: The Science of Modern Car Systems


When individuals think of cars and truck upkeep, they generally envision an oil change or perhaps inspecting tire stress. While those are essential, they only scratch the surface. Autos today are engineered with advanced systems that communicate with each other in real-time. From sensors that track temperature level and pressure to software program that changes engine efficiency on the fly, your car is much more intelligent than you could think.


The engine, for example, is a wonder of burning scientific research. Gas mixes with air, compresses in the cyndrical tube, and stirs up to press pistons that transform your wheels. This procedure happens hundreds of times per minute and requires accurate timing, ideal fuel-to-air proportions, and a cooling system that prevents getting too hot. Regular maintenance guarantees that all these relocating components continue to be in sync, preventing unneeded wear and making the most of efficiency.


Comprehending the Heartbeat of Your Vehicle: Diagnostics and Data


One of the most underrated aspects of vehicle upkeep is diagnostics. Your automobile's onboard computer system accumulates information regularly, checking every feature from discharges to engine tons. When that check engine light stands out on, it's not just a generic warning-- maybe signaling a broad array of concerns ranging from a loosened gas cap to something much more significant like a failing oxygen sensor.


Specialists utilize analysis devices to gain access to this data, equating the information into actionable repair services. It's like running a health check on your automobile. Without this understanding, auto mechanics would be left guessing, and your lorry might experience even more damages over time. That's why normal inspections and appointments are so critical.

The Braking Point: What You Don't See Can Hurt You


Your brakes are probably the most essential security function of your car. But unless you hear screeching or feel vibration, you might not understand there's a concern. That's why routine brake repair in Longmont is so essential.


Brake systems work making use of hydraulic pressure to press pads against rotors, slowing the wheels via rubbing. With time, those pads wear down, liquid can degrade, and small issues can become dangerous failures. What might begin as a soft pedal or a mild sound can promptly rise right into a circumstance where stopping your car takes longer than it should.
